Transaction ed6673b89ffb5c32b4118ead5bebeff971cad10830937e2319c5b23f5252799e

30 Input
2 Outputs
  • ed6673b89ffb5c32b4118ead5bebeff971cad10830937e2319c5b23f5252799e:0
  • value  170000000
    address  1PqsZ7CYWpy4TYevCrEEMAL4Fej28fAZsB
  • ed6673b89ffb5c32b4118ead5bebeff971cad10830937e2319c5b23f5252799e:1
  • value  1228891
    address  bc1pxrnm9fv8n3scyc04l6pae8lw09fl72gjqj6v5rmnljazue4t647sswcczs